Nihonga
A Japanese painting style that emerged in the late 19th century, characterized by traditional techniques and materials.
Haboku
A style of Japanese ink painting characterized by a spontaneous, broad brush technique that captures the essence of the subject.
Rinzai School
A sect of Zen Buddhism that originated in China and emphasizes kensho (seeing one's true nature) and zazen (meditation) as the path to enlightenment, with a significant presence in Japan.
Oil Painting
A painting technique using oil-based pigments that rose to prominence in northern Europe in the 15th century and is now the standard medium for painting on canvas.
